What really got things rolling was Buffalo's Annual Spring Fest, where local musicians got to show off their talent. Later on in the summer, local rock band, Gypsyhead, decided to put together an outdoor concert on 4th of July weekend, right in the middle of town, it was called, Gypsy Fest. As the heat of summer grow on, The Push Water Band, decided to turn the heat up more by creating the, Push Water And Friends Pasture Fest. When summer came to an end and fall was knocking on our doors, it was time for, The Buffalo Stampede. This included a car show, lots of fun for the entire family, and of course, two nights of live music. I would like to see events like these grow bigger in 2011, and the years to come.
